搜索
缓存时间08 现在时间08 缓存数据 早安,你努力了什么,也就成就了什么,与其羡慕别人,不如蜕变自己。
查看: 95|回复: 0

在serv00上安装nezha v0探针

[复制链接]
发表于 2024-12-9 19:23:05 | 显示全部楼层 |阅读模式

马上注册,免受广告困扰,轻松兑换eSIM!

您需要 登录 才可以下载或查看,没有账号?注册

×

以下基于s14安装

1.在web控制台启用程序可执行权限
登录https://panel14.serv00.com 左侧找到“Additional services”,然后点击“Run your Own applications”,设置为enable,否则后面运行会出现“Permission denied”

  1. SSH登录服务器

3.下载探针端并解压,以下用的0.20.5版本

cd  ~
mkdir -p ~/nezha-agent
cd nezha-agent
wget -c https://github.com/nezhahq/agent/releases/download/v0.20.5/nezha-agent_freebsd_amd64.zip
unzip nezha-agent_freebsd_amd64.zip
chmod +x nezha-agent

4.在nezha主控端(dashboard),添加新服务器,并获取密钥

5.运行探针,并禁用nezha的ssh登录
在nezha-anent目录执行如下命令,将网址、端口、密钥替换为你的

./nezha-agent "-s" "替换为你的监控网址:5555" "-p" "刚获取的密钥" --disable-command-execute

此时刷新dashboard页面,就能看到新的服务器出现了

6.退出当前进程,添加后台运行
按ctl+C退出第五步执行的进程,用screen运行后台进程
ssh控制台,执行(其中的/home路径替换为你的实际路径)

screen -S nezhaagent /home/XXX/nezha-agent/nezha-agent "-s" "替换为你的监控网址:5555" "-p" "新获取的密钥" --disable-command-execute

在当前会话按Ctl+A,然后按D,脱离当前会话。如果想重新进入当前会话,可以执行

screen -r nezhaagent

7.添加定时任务,保证重启后能够运行(以下未验证,待serv00重启验证)
进入serv00 web控制台,左侧找到“Cron jobs”菜单,点击“Add cron job”,选“after reboot”,command输入与第6步相同,然后添加任务。

enjoy

爱生活,爱奶昔~

Powered by Nyarime. Licensed

GMT+8, 2024-12-23 08:03 , Processed in 0.020218 second(s), 11 queries , Gzip On, Redis On
发帖际遇 ·手机版 ·小黑屋 ·RSS ·奶昔网

登录切换风格
快速回复 返回顶部 返回列表